For the best experience, bake from a frozen state according to the following instructions
- Preheat oven to 425 degrees. Remove lid and lift pizza out of the pan.
- Wipe away condensation from the pan and lightly oil the pan.
- Return pizza to the pan and bake on the middle rack until cheese melts and crust becomes crispy and golden brown.
- Baking times vary for each type of pizza and length of bake time is indicated on the lid of each pizza.
- If the pizza has thawed decrease bake time by 5 minutes.
- Microwave cooking is not recommended.
Apple Pie
- Completely defrost pie.
- Remove plastic wrap. Leave pie in paper bag.
- Place on cookie sheet and bake at 350° for 60 minutes.
- Remove from oven; slit top of bag and peel back to expose top of crust of pie.
- Return to oven for 20 minutes or until top is golden brown.
- Serve with ice cream.
Chicago's King of Deep Dish Pizza

Considered the Royal Family of Chicago-style pizza, Lou Malnati’s history is as rich as its pizza is in flavor. Lou began making deep-dish pizza with his father Rudy in the 1940s, taking that pie-making knowledge and experience to eventually open his own pizzeria in 1971. It’s been a Chicago icon ever since, with a whopping 36 locations now in operation today and countless devotees across state borders.
The epitome of classic Chicago Deep Dish, or “pie,” as locals call it, the Malnati family uses only the freshest and finest ingredients available. The secret recipe for the flaky, buttery crust and exclusive sausage blend is amazing. The tomato sauce is made from the finest, vine ripened plum tomatoes and each pie is loaded with thick slices of mozzarella. But the real key to Malnati’s amazing pie? According to Rick Malnati it’s in the water; he swears that Lake Michigan H2O adds the kind of magic touch that only Malnati’s can dish out.
